On Seeing An Interesting Website

When I came across an interesting website in the past, I’d do one of various things: try and remember the site, bookmark it (problem, sice I use at least 3 different computers at home and work), email the link to myself and then file it away somewhere.

Now, I look for the RSS feed and add it to my Info Aggregator subscriptions. Takes a few seconds, and I don’t have to worry about the site again. All the updates get delivered into my mailbox. Of course, the problem is what if the site doesn’t have an RSS feed. That is the other point. Most of the new and interesting sites I am coming across are blogs and have RSS feeds. If not, I try and generate one through BlogStreet’s RSS Generator.

Now that I am so steeped in this, I cannot imagine doing things differently. Am able to handle a significantly higher quantum of information without spending any more time. I can feel technology making me more productive.
